Visiting the Kangaroo-Moon Site
This story comes from the wise and ancient language of the First People of the Western Australian south coast.
Yongka Miyak is a special ancestral place where, imprinted in granite, is the shape of a resting kangaroo surrounded by the phases of the moon. Ngalak Yongka Miyak Koorliny is a story about elders taking young ones to sacred sites to learn their connection to the ancestors.
